Sasaki and McPhee secure second row at Silverstone2019-08-26 09:55PETRONAS Sprinta Racing Moto3 riders Ayumu Sasaki and John McPhee will both line up on the second row for tomorrow’s British Grand Prix, after finishing Moto3 qualifying at Silverstone in fourth and sixth respectively. Securing their places alongside each other and showing strong pace, the pair are confident that they can convert good grid spots into even better finishing positions. Sasaki was forced to progress from Q1 to Q2 after a small error in this morning’s final practice session, but it proved no hurdle to him as he set a lap time early in Q2 that locked down one of his best qualifying positions of the season to date. Feeling comfortable on the PETRONAS Sprinta Racing bike and keen to get stuck into the fight tomorrow, Sasaki is sure that he can make forward progress when the lights go out. McPhee is also going into his home race pleased about his potential, showing quick race pace throughout practice but also able to set a time in qualifying fast enough to join his team-mate on the second row. Keen to get clear track and one of the first riders to set a time in Q2, he knows that his real strengths will show in tomorrow’s race and is raring to get going in front of his home crowd. Tomorrow’s 17-lap race at Silverstone will start at 1120 local time (1820 Malaysian time).
